Qualche parola su Dev-C++
Una piccola annotazione per i tanti, forse troppi, amanti di Dev-C++.
Come ogni programmatore di C++ di lunga data sa, questo IDE ha smesso di essere mantenuto, corretto e aggiornato da molti anni (2005). Anche se ad alcuni potrebbe sembrare una cosa di poco conto, in realtà non lo è affatto.
Infatti risulta poco compatibile con le nuove tecnologie uscite in questi ultimi anni (tra cui uno standard di C++ e uno del C). Inoltre funziona maluccio con windows vista e 7 ̶ non oso neanche pensare come possa fare a funzionare bene sull'8. Inoltre, cosa forse più importante, fa credere che mingw sia fermo a 5 anni fa, cosa decisamente lontana dal vero. Mingw, per quando non stia sempre al passo con gcc, è molto più rapido, efficiente e potente del 2005.
Perché questa piccola digressione? Semplice, perché ho trovato Orwell Dev-C++: un fork di Dev-C++ aggiornato. Quindi se proprio non riuscite ad usarne un altro, almeno usate questa versione. In particolare lo consiglio a chi sta facendo un corso di programmazione con un professore che non programma dal 2005 e pensa che Dev-C++ sia il miglior IDE di sempre.
Come ogni programmatore di C++ di lunga data sa, questo IDE ha smesso di essere mantenuto, corretto e aggiornato da molti anni (2005). Anche se ad alcuni potrebbe sembrare una cosa di poco conto, in realtà non lo è affatto.
Infatti risulta poco compatibile con le nuove tecnologie uscite in questi ultimi anni (tra cui uno standard di C++ e uno del C). Inoltre funziona maluccio con windows vista e 7 ̶ non oso neanche pensare come possa fare a funzionare bene sull'8. Inoltre, cosa forse più importante, fa credere che mingw sia fermo a 5 anni fa, cosa decisamente lontana dal vero. Mingw, per quando non stia sempre al passo con gcc, è molto più rapido, efficiente e potente del 2005.
Perché questa piccola digressione? Semplice, perché ho trovato Orwell Dev-C++: un fork di Dev-C++ aggiornato. Quindi se proprio non riuscite ad usarne un altro, almeno usate questa versione. In particolare lo consiglio a chi sta facendo un corso di programmazione con un professore che non programma dal 2005 e pensa che Dev-C++ sia il miglior IDE di sempre.
Risposte
"vict85":
Come ogni programmatore di C++ di lunga data sa ...
... ma molti docenti, evidentemente, ignorano ...
"vict85":
... Orwell Dev-C++... In particolare lo consiglio a chi sta facendo un corso di programmazione con un professore che non programma dal 2005
E che quindi può consigliare vivamente anche al docente di aggiornare il suo, se proprio non vuole rinunciare alle sue adorate dispense (non aggiornate) basate su Dev-C++.
@moderators: questo thread starebbe bene in evidenza, con titolo anche più "cattivo".
: s/Qualche parola su/Buttate via quel vecchio/
[ Poi, per carità: ho gli hd pieni di programmi molto più vecchi, ma li tengo per altri motivi, non certo per usarli in contesti produzione e/o educazione. ]
In realtà ai professori consiglierei di passare a code::blocks : per quanto possa essere bravo il programmatore del fork, code::blocks è più seguito e contiene verosimilmente meno bug. Ma gli studenti hanno poco potere in questa scelta. Sostanzialmente consiglio quindi di installarlo solo ed esclusivamente a gente che ha bisogno di impratichirsi con l'interfaccia di Dev-C++ o che lo ama alla follia. Agli altri consiglio vivamente di usare altro.